As the property market shifts, Chirnside Park has solidified its standing as a mid-market enclave, attracting a specific demographic of buyer. The suburb currently holds a median house price of $920k. The area has demonstrated a consistent trajectory, recording a 23% uplift over a five-year window. This data suggests a sustained demand cycle, often driven by infrastructure improvements or shifting buyer preferences.

The Demographic Profile

Understanding the resident base is key to understanding the market floor. Local data suggests a median household income of approx $56,024. With a price-to-income ratio significantly above the state average, ownership in Chirnside Park often involves significant equity recycling from previous properties. This suggests a resident base with high asset wealth rather than just high income.
